Coco Chanel was a French fashion designer, businesswoman, and icon of 20th-century fashion. Here's a bit about her:
* Full name: Gabrielle Bonheur Chanel
* Born: August 19, 1883, in Saumur, France
* Died: January 10, 1971, in Paris, France
* Known for:
* Revolutionizing women's fashion by introducing simpler, more comfortable, and practical designs.
* Creating iconic pieces like the little black dress, the Chanel suit, and the quilted handbag.
* Popularizing the use of jersey fabric in clothing.
* Influencing fashion trends for decades, and still inspiring designers today.
Coco Chanel was a groundbreaking figure who challenged traditional notions of femininity and redefined what it meant to be fashionable. She continues to be an icon in the world of fashion and design.
